1. The petitioner in the instant case is the son of
a deceased license holder of a ration shop being no. 41. The deceased owner of the ration shop being the father of the petitioner inducted 3 partners along with himself formed a partnership firm by executing a registered partnership deed for smooth running and the operation of the business of the Fair Price
Ration Shop in a seamless manner.
2. Subsequently, the father of the petitioner being
the original owner expired in the year 2009. The petitioner made a representation before the authority concerned for inducting the wife of the deceased owner of the MR dealer shop on compassionate ground for granting the license in favour of her but the said
application remained pending for consideration. Thereafter the wife of the deceased owner also died in the year 2021.
3. The petitioner submits that after the demise of the deceased owner the other partners who were inducted by his father, mischievously registered the license in the name of the partnership firm as “T.K. Mazumder and Partners” behind his back.
4. A further representation was made on 26th June, 2023 after the demise of his mother for issuing the license in favour of the petitioner as a legal heir of the deceased licensee on compassionate ground under the provision of Para 19 of the West Bengal Public Distribution System (Maintenance and Control) Order, 2003 but the same remained pending for the consideration. Such non-consideration of the representation dated 26th June 2023 is the subject matter of challenge before this writ petition.
